    Hey guys, I’ve got an 09 dcsb that I’ve had a whine/hum noise coming from when the ac is on, also noticed a power steering type whine when turning but only when the ac is on. Used a stethoscope and think the noise is coming from the compressor as the clutch doesn’t make any noise when the ac is off and sounds nice and quiet as do the idlers. Ac blows cold and not other issues or noises. I’ve bought a new clutch, compressor and tensioner and belt, is it worth doing all or just doing the clutch?

    If I were going in for the clutch I would do the clutch tensioner and belt. Then see if I still have the whine, then make a decision about the compressor.
